Research Medical Surgical RN Job Trends in Wilkes-Barre

If you’re a Medical Surgical RN curious about Travel job trends in Wilkes-Barre, PA,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 44 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,743 and a range from $1,512 to $2,114 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 18764.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Medical Surgical RNs in Wilkes-Barre’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Medical Surgical RNs Expect in Wilkes-Barre, PA?

As a Registered Nurse specializing in Medical-Surgical care in Wilkes-Barre, Pennsylvania, you will have the opportunity to work in a variety of dynamic healthcare settings, including community hospitals, specialty clinics, and rehabilitation centers. In these facilities, you will be responsible for providing comprehensive patient assessments, administering medications, managing post-operative care, and coll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to develop and implement care plans. The region is home to several well-regarded healthcare institutions, enabling you to gain valuable experience in diverse patient populations and conditions. Whether you’re working in a bustling hospital environment or a more focused outpatient setting, your role as an RN will be crucial in ensuring the delivery of high-quality care and supporting patients on their path to recovery.

Number of Beds: 25 beds on C4, 10 beds on C3W Patient Population: The Infectious Disease Medical Unit is an interdisciplinary specialty unit. Patients may be acutely, chronically, or terminally ill. It is a medical surgical unit with a primary focus on infectious disease (ID). Patients that are admitted to the ID service or patients requiring any type of isolation that cannot be maintained on other units as well as any adult general medical patient who does not require a specialty unit may be admitted to C4. C4 is equipped with negative airflow making them suitable for patients with communicable diseases. The Secure Unit is an interdisciplinary unit. Patients may be acutely, chronically, or terminally ill and are guarded on the unit on a 24×7 basis by the NYS Department of Corrections and Community and Supervision and/or Albany County law enforcement. What types of experience are required or preferred for an MS Travel job in Wilkes-Barre?

Qualified candidates for a Medical Surgical Registered Nurse travel job in Wilkes-Barre, Pennsylvania, typically need a current RN license and at least one to two years of acute care experience in a medical-surgical setting. Additionally, familiarity with electronic health records and strong critical thinking skills are often preferred to ensure effective patient care.

What kinds of benefits and support from an employer should a Medical Surgical RN ask for when looking for a Travel job in Wilkes-Barre, Pennsylvania?

When seeking a travel job as a Medical Surgical RN in Wilkes-Barre, Pennsylvania, it is important to inquire about comprehensive benefits such as housing stipends, travel reimbursements, and health insurance options tailored to travel nurses. Additionally, support in terms of orientation, staffing flexibility, and professional development opportunities can significantly enhance the overall experience and job satisfaction.
